Leveraging Content Delivery Networks for Global Reach

Content Delivery Networks (CDNs) are a cornerstone of modern web infrastructure, and effectively integrating with them is crucial for delivering a seamless user experience to a global audience. A CDN distributes content across multiple servers strategically located around the world. When a user requests content, the CDN automatically serves it from the server closest to their geographic location, minimizing latency and maximizing download speeds. This is particularly important for rich media content, such as videos and images, which can be bandwidth-intensive. Platforms designed to work in tandem with CDNs typically offer automated content caching, invalidation, and optimization features, simplifying the process of managing content distribution. Moreover, they can dynamically scale to handle traffic spikes, ensuring that content remains available even during peak demand. Without a well-optimized CDN, websites and applications can suffer from slow loading times, leading to frustrated users and lost revenue.

Benefits of CDN Integration

The advantages of integrating a content delivery solution with a CDN are multifaceted. Besides the improved user experience, CDN integration reduces the load on origin servers, freeing up resources for other tasks. It also provides enhanced security against Distributed Denial of Service (DDoS) attacks by distributing traffic across multiple servers. Furthermore, many CDNs offer advanced analytics and reporting capabilities, providing valuable insights into content performance and user behavior. These insights can be used to optimize content delivery strategies and improve overall website or application performance. A properly configured CDN is an essential component of any successful digital content strategy, allowing organizations to deliver high-quality experiences to users worldwide. The Role of APIs and Integrations

Application Programming Interfaces (APIs) play a crucial role in enabling automated workflows and seamless integration between different systems. APIs allow different applications to communicate with each other, exchanging data and triggering actions. For example, an API can be used to automatically publish content from a CMS to a delivery platform when it is approved. This eliminates the need for manual intervention and ensures that content is published in a timely manner. Many modern content delivery platforms offer robust APIs and a wide range of integrations with popular CMS, DAM, and marketing automation tools. This allows organizations to build customized workflows that meet their specific needs. Choosing a platform with well-documented APIs and a strong integration ecosystem is essential for maximizing efficiency and streamlining content delivery.

Adapting to Ever-Changing Content Formats

The digital content landscape is constantly evolving. New formats and technologies emerge regularly, requiring organizations to adapt their content delivery strategies. From traditional text and images to video, audio, and immersive experiences like virtual reality (VR) and augmented reality (AR), the variety of content formats is expanding rapidly. A robust content delivery solution must be able to handle all of these formats seamlessly. This requires support for a wide range of codecs, container formats, and streaming protocols. Furthermore, it needs to be able to dynamically optimize content for different devices and bandwidth conditions. Adaptive bitrate streaming, for example, automatically adjusts the quality of video content based on the user's network connection, ensuring a smooth viewing experience. The ability to adapt to new content formats and technologies is crucial for staying ahead of the curve and delivering engaging experiences to a diverse audience.
